Considered among dealers and hobbyist to be one of the best constructed 90cm dishes available. GEOSATpro and Azure Shine have formed a partnership to provide high quality satellite dish products at low competitive prices.
Patented rolled reflector edges provide the support necessary to maintain a perfect parabola. The LNBF arm is attached to the elevation bracket and strengthened by two support arms creating the strongest tripod LNBF support structure of any consumer dish available.
This exclusive design provides an incredibly strong support for even the largest LNBFs. The sturdy adjustable elevation bracket allows for dish aiming angles from 0 - 90 degrees. An attractive and durable coating of charcoal colored textured poly withstands the elements and will look great for many years!
GEOSATpro 90cm exclusive "easy level" universal wall / roof tripod post makes dish mounting a breeze. No need to carry a level on your install. The bubble spirit level slips into the top of the mast for quick verification that the post is plumb and level. No more hassles with off center foot plates throwing the mast out of plumb. The unique slotted post mounts allow for 360 degree post leveling not like other manufacturer designs which only permit front to back adjustments. Tripod legs can be mounted at any point on the mast to assure a solid and secure mounting in the strongest wind.
Technical Specifications
Mechanical | |
Effective Aperture | 90 cm / 36" |
Diameter | 93.5cm x 85 cm |
Assembled Weight | 12 lbs. |
F/D | .5 |
Offset Angle | 24.62 degrees |
Surface Accuracy | .+/- 0.01 deg." |
Elevation Range | 0 - 90 deg. |
Finish | Textured Poly Powder Coat Color: Charcoal |
Mount Type | Universal - Roof or Wall with adjustable position tripod legs, 27" "J" post double ended for height or reach setting. 360 degree level adjsutment. |
Feed Support | Universal 40mm / 23mm Clamp |
Electrical | |
Frequency Range | 10.95 - 12.75 GHz |
Gain at 12.5 Ghz | 39.6 dBi |
Aperture Efficiency | 75 % |
Beam Width | -3 dB - 1.8 degrees |
Enviromental |
|
Wind Loading | Operational 65MPH Survival 125MPH |
Atmosphere | 10 Years |
